What archify does

Archify turns a codebase or system description into a polished, interactive self-contained HTML diagram. It can create various types of diagrams like architecture, sequence, and workflow diagrams. It features motion and crisp export capabilities, functioning as a complete diagram-as-code solution. It is designed to be a mermaid alternative with better aesthetics.

Developers, system architects, and technical writers who need to create high-quality technical diagrams. It is especially useful for developers integrating diagram generation into AI agents.

  • Self-contained HTML: Renders diagrams natively as single HTML files without external dependencies.
  • Motion Support: Includes animations out of the box to make diagrams engaging.
  • Crisp Export: Provides high-quality SVG/image exports for documentation.
  • Multiple Diagram Types: Supports architecture, workflow, sequence, data-flow, and lifecycle diagrams.
  • Diagram-as-code: Integrates with agent skills to programmatically generate structural diagrams.

Archify

Turn a codebase or system description into a polished, interactive system map — directly in chat.

Archify is an agent skill for Raven, Cursor, Claude Code, Codex CLI, and OpenCode. Give it a system description or repository; get an interactive, shareable technical map.

  • Open it and present — five technical diagram types, four visual presets, dark/light themes, and optional finite motion
  • Review architecture changes before merge — compare two validated snapshots as Before / Delta / After, with exact added, removed, changed, moved, and rerouted facts
  • Every interaction stays grounded — search nodes, optionally open revision-verified source, trace upstream/downstream authored reach and exact routes, compare roles, and play guided stories without inventing topology
  • One file, ready to trust and share — typed JSON IR and deterministic checks produce self-contained HTML plus PNG, SVG, WebM, and 1200×630 share cards

Quick start

1. Install

npx skills add tt-a1i/archify -g

For an explicit, non-interactive Cursor install:

npx -y skills add tt-a1i/archify --skill archify --agent cursor --global --copy --yes

To try it without a permanent install:

npx skills use tt-a1i/archify@archify --agent codex

The agent switcher covers cursor, codex, claude-code, and opencode. For Raven's manual ZIP install, extract archify.zip into ~/.raven/workspace/skills; it yields ~/.raven/workspace/skills/archify. Raven is not a switcher target.

2. Ask for one bounded view

Analyze this repository, then use archify to create a high-level runtime architecture diagram.
Show 8–12 core components, one primary path, external dependencies, and trust boundaries.
Put supporting detail in cards instead of adding more edges.

For a focused flow:

Use archify to draw this login flow: Browser -> Web App -> API -> JWT validation ->
Redis session lookup -> PostgreSQL fallback. Keep the cache-miss path secondary.

3. Refine in chat

Continue with focused requests such as add Redis, move auth to the left, or highlight the rollback path. Archify keeps the typed source available for targeted iteration.

Choose the right diagram

Type Best for Include in your prompt
Architecture Components, services, storage, boundaries Scope, core components, primary path
Workflow CI/CD, approvals, tool calls, runbooks Participants, order, branches, exceptions
Sequence API calls, cache fallback, auth, async traces Callers, callees, returns, timing
Data Flow Pipelines, lineage, PII, consumers Sources, transforms, stores, boundaries
Lifecycle States, retries, waits, terminal outcomes States, events, retry and cancellation paths

For a production deployment review, Architecture can optionally enable the deployment-ownership engineering profile. It fails closed when owners, single-region placement, private database scope, or named boundary crossings are missing. It is never enabled silently and validates authored facts—not live infrastructure. See the checked deployment proof.

For design or PR review, Architecture Delta compares validated Before / Delta / After snapshots with a machine receipt. Select an exact authored change or play one finite Review—viewer-only, with no impact, risk, or merge-safety inference.

Why Archify

  • Layout judgment over generic auto-layout — the agent chooses hierarchy, spacing, routes, and emphasis; shared automatic endpoints spread deterministically instead of piling arrows on one midpoint.
  • Typed JSON IR — every renderer-backed mode has a schema and reproducible source.
  • Atomic validation before delivery — schema, layout, HTML/SVG, route, and label-to-route clearance checks must all pass before a showcase artifact replaces the last known good output.
  • Failures come with a repair receiptvalidate --json and deliver --json return stable rule codes, the exact subject, measured evidence, and only supported repair controls instead of a Node stack or an unstructured retry guess.
  • Last-good live preview — an optional desktop loop watches one JSON file, refreshes only after the latest candidate passes every gate, and keeps the previous verified diagram visible when a save is incomplete or invalid.
  • Truthful interaction — focus, upstream/downstream reach, exact routes, role comparison, and stories reuse authored nodes and relationships instead of inventing topology or claiming runtime impact.
  • Source evidence, only when requested — Evidence-backed Architecture nodes mark themselves SRC n and open Git-verified files and line ranges pinned to one public commit; ordinary artifacts stay source-free.
  • Portable by default — the result is one HTML file; exports remain full-diagram and free of temporary viewer state.

Archify is not a general-purpose drawing editor or a Mermaid theme. It turns technical intent into a communication artifact.

How it works

Step What happens
Generate The agent creates typed JSON IR from your description.
Validate Bundled validators and layout rules check the source; failures identify the exact local repair in machine-readable JSON.
Preview (optional) A loopback-only desktop session watches one source and reloads only verified revisions; failures keep the last-good artifact.
Deliver A same-directory candidate is rendered and checked; only a passing artifact atomically replaces the target, then optional --open launches that exact file.
Iterate The agent updates the source while unrelated structure stays stable.

preview is an explicit desktop authoring mode, not a default background service: it binds only to 127.0.0.1 on a random port, watches the one named JSON file, preserves the last verified output through failures, and stops with Ctrl-C. Add --no-open for tests or when you will open the printed local URL yourself. It adds no runtime to the generated HTML.

Use deliver --open for a one-shot interactive local handoff. It is off by default, runs only after the verified artifact is committed, and never turns a successful delivery into a failure when the OS opener is unavailable; JSON stays on stdout and the absolute manual-open path goes to stderr.

On failure, validate --json and deliver --json still emit exactly one JSON object. Read diagnostics[] and change only the named subject using its supportedFixes; do not rewrite the whole diagram or exceed the Skill's two focused correction rounds. Deterministic diagnostics remain separate from visual review.

Optional motion and presentation styling are explicit:

{
  "meta": {
    "animation": "trace",
    "visual_preset": "signal-flow"
  }
}

Omit animation for a truly static diagram. classic remains default; editorial adds a warm publication look.

Reference and scope

Archify 2.13 includes typed IR across all five modes, real-repository proof, deterministic exact-ID Architecture Delta review, verified live preview, authored reachability, truthful configurable legends, optional finite motion, guided views, semantic search and relationship exploration, shareable deep links, 1200×630 diagram and route cards, browser-native WebM recording, explicit standard / showcase quality profiles, and an opt-in deployment ownership contract.

Automatic Mermaid parsing, general-purpose auto-layout, hosted sharing, and WYSIWYG editing are intentionally outside the current scope.

Attribution

Archify is a fork and rewrite of Cocoon-AI/architecture-diagram-generator v1.0. The original visual language remains credited to Cocoon AI; Archify 2.x adds themes, exports, typed renderers, validation, accessibility, interaction, and a unified CLI. Both projects use the MIT License.
